Best Schools in Granville, MA
Granville, MA has a total of 20 schools including 8 high schools, 5 middle schools and 7 elementary schools. A total of 8,058 students attend Granville, MA schools. On average, schools in Granville score 48% on their proficiency tests, and we project an average score of 46% on those same proficiency tests. Comparing the differences, on average, schools in Granville meet expectations.

Community Factors
Granville, MA has a total population of 784 with 16% of that population attending schools. The adult high school graduation rate is 97%, and 35% of adults have a bachelor’s degree or higher.
